Norma Jane Walters, 75, of Wewahitchka, Florida, passed away peacefully on Saturday, May 2, 2026 at 5:10 PM, surrounded by her loving family.
Born on January 13, 1951, in Port St. Joe, Florida, Norma was a proud graduate of Port St. Joe Adult School. She lived a full and blessed life centered around family, faith, and simple joys. Norma loved playing bingo, camping, soaking up the sun, hosting family poker nights, dancing by the fire, and spending cherished time with her children and grandchildren.
She was preceded in death by her parents, Robert and Rohemey Shurrum; her sister, Linda “Faye” Buchanan; and her grandchildren, Kayla Bennett, Christopher “DJ” Peoples, and Joseph “Jojo” Peoples.
Norma is survived by her devoted husband of 42 years, Howard Walters; her six children, Denise Dean, Steven Peoples, Wayne Peoples, Bryan Peoples, Rohemey (Ricky) Davis, and Darrell “Bubba” Peoples; along with 24 grandchildren and 36 great-grandchildren, all of whom she loved deeply.
Pallbearers will be Howard Walters, Steven Peoples, Wayne Peoples, Bryan Peoples, Darrell Peoples, and Greg Walters.Honorary Ricky Davis, Christopher Hysmith, Randall Peoples, Wayne Peoples Jr., Noah Peoples, Chris Hoover, and Austin Peoples.
A time of visitation will be held at Mrs. Walters' residence (337 Pine Avenue, Wewahitchka, Florida 32465) from Wednesday, May 6, 2026 at 12:00 P.M. Central Time until Thursday, May 7, 2026 at 10:45 A.M. Central Time, followed by a graveside service at her residence starting at 11:00 A.M. Central Time, with Pastor Derrick Gerber officiating.
Norma will be remembered for her warm spirit, her love of family, and the joy she brought to those around her. Her legacy lives on in the many lives she touched.
Arrangements are entrusted to the caring staff of Comforter Funeral Home in Port St. Joe, Florida.
